Day 1 1. In a pot combine salt and 12 cups filtered water. Bring to a boil over medium-high heat until salt is dissolved. Let cool to room temperature. 2. While the brine is cooling, scrub the cukes, remove 1/8โ€ณ slice of both ends and cut into 3/4โ€ณ slices. Weigh out 6 lbs of slices and put in a non-reactive bowl, crock or food-safe bucket. 3.

Boil 1 gallon water with 1 cup canning salt (not iodized). Pour as much as it takes to cover cucumbers and let stand until next day. SECOND DAY: Pour this brine off into pan and bring to boil again. Pour back over cucumbers. THIRD DAY: Repeat second day. FOURTH DAY: Drain off the brine and throw away. Boil clear water and pour over cucumbers.

NINE - DAY SWEET PICKLES Small - medium cucumbers; enough to make 1 gallon. Leave whole until taken out of vinegar. Wash and pack cucumbers in a gallon jar or crock. Add 1 cup salt and fill with boiling water to cover cucumbers. Let stand for 3 days, unsealed. Drain off water and rinse salt from bottom of crock.
